Meaning: The quote "Has made an honest woman of the supernatural" is a line from the British playwright Christopher Fry. Christopher Fry was an influential playwright and screenwriter known for his poetic and philosophical works. This particular quote is from one of his plays and reflects his distinctive style of blending wit, wisdom, and spirituality.

In this quote, Fry is likely using the phrase "made an honest woman" in a metaphorical sense to express the idea that the supernatural, or the mystical and unexplainable aspects of life, has been given credibility or legitimacy. The phrase "made an honest woman" is often used to describe a situation where something previously considered dubious or untrustworthy has been proven to be genuine and truthful.

Fry's use of this phrase in relation to the supernatural is thought-provoking and open to interpretation. It suggests that the supernatural, often associated with mystery, myth, and the unknown, has been granted a level of honesty or authenticity. This could imply a shift in perspective, where the supernatural is no longer dismissed as mere superstition or fantasy but is acknowledged as a valid and meaningful aspect of human experience.

The quote also hints at the idea that the supernatural, rather than being shrouded in deception or falsehood, has been revealed in its true form. Fry's choice of words is both playful and profound, capturing the paradoxical nature of the supernatural – simultaneously enigmatic and forthright.
